The zinc blende unit cell is shown in Figure 7.1.9. A number of inter-atomic distances may be calculated for any material with a zinc blende unit cell using the lattice parameter (a). Zn − S = a√3 4 ≈ 0.422a. Zn − Zn = S − S = a √2 ≈ 0.707 a.

WebBravais Lattice + Basis = Crystal Structure •A crystal structure is obtained when identical copies of a basis are located at all of the points of a Bravais lattice. •Consider the structure of Cr, a I-cubic lattice with a basis of two Cr atoms: (0,0,0) and (½,½,½). It’s a BCC crystal structure (A2). •Consider the CsCl structure (B2 ... WebNov 1, 1996 · The periodic unrestricted Hartree-Fock method has been adopted to calculate the ground-state spin-polarized wave function and total energy of rhombohedral Cr 2 O 3 (corundum-type structure). Contracted Gaussian-type functions represent the atomic orbitals of Cr and O atoms.
